    1. 1.  ISAACS Samuel [Shmuel b Uri] was born in 1832 in London; died on 28 Dec 1889; was buried in Edmonton Western Jewish Cemetery.

      Samuel married MARKS Sophia (Sarah) in 1855. Sophia was born in 1838 in Finsbury, London. [Group Sheet]

      Children:
      1. ISAACS Philip was born in 1857 in London.
      2. ISAACS Charles was born in 1859 in London.
      3. ISAACS David [David b Shmuel] was born in 1861 in London; died on 26 Mar 1883; was buried in Brompton (Fulham Road) Jewish Cemetery.
      4. ISAACS Bluma was born in 1863 in London.
      5. ISAACS Fanny was born in 1865 in London.
      6. ISAACS Samuel was born in 1867 in London.
      7. ISAACS Elizabeth was born in 1869 in Surrey.
      8. ISAACS Julia was born in 1870; died on 01 Jul 1890; was buried in Edmonton Western Jewish Cemetery.
      9. ISAACS Edward was born in 1872 in Southwark, London.
      10. ISAACS Sophia was born in 1874 in Southwark, London.
      11. ISAACS Moss was born in 1877 in Southwark, London.
